Discover more about The George Washington Masonic National Memorial

The George Washington Masonic National Memorial stands proudly in Alexandria, Virginia, serving as a significant monument dedicated to the first President of the United States and a prominent Freemason. This magnificent structure, modeled after the ancient Lighthouse of Alexandria, is not only an architectural marvel but also a symbol of the values and ideals that shaped America. Visitors to the memorial can explore its impressive exterior, adorned with grand columns and intricate carvings, before venturing inside to discover its rich history. The interior showcases a variety of exhibits, including artifacts and documents that reflect the life of George Washington, the history of Freemasonry, and the significance of the memorial itself. One of the highlights of a visit is the breathtaking observation deck, which offers panoramic views of the surrounding area, including the beautiful city of Alexandria and the Potomac River. This vantage point is particularly stunning at sunset, providing a perfect backdrop for unforgettable photographs. Guided tours are available, allowing visitors to delve deeper into the history and symbolism of the memorial while enjoying detailed insights from knowledgeable staff. The memorial is also home to various events and exhibitions throughout the year, making each visit unique and enriching.
